1. Blood pressure effects

The question of concurrent coffee and losartan intake hinges significantly on caffeine’s impact on blood pressure. The body’s reaction to caffeine can vary, presenting a complex challenge for individuals managing hypertension with medication.

  • Acute Blood Pressure Elevation

    Caffeine, following ingestion, can trigger a transient rise in blood pressure. This stems from caffeine’s stimulatory effects on the sympathetic nervous system, leading to increased heart rate and vasoconstriction. The magnitude of this elevation differs; some experience a minimal change, while others exhibit a more pronounced spike. For individuals on losartan, designed to lower blood pressure, this acute elevation creates a counteracting force. A person whose blood pressure is normally well-controlled might see a temporary return to hypertensive levels after consuming a cup of coffee.

  • Individual Variability

    Genetic factors, habitual caffeine consumption, and overall health contribute to the diverse responses seen across individuals. Some develop tolerance to caffeine’s hypertensive effects over time, while others remain sensitive. This variability necessitates a personalized approach. For instance, a daily coffee drinker on losartan might experience minimal blood pressure fluctuations, while someone who rarely consumes caffeine could have a more significant reaction. The key is understanding one’s unique physiological response.

3. Losartan mechanism

The pharmacological action of losartan, an angiotensin II receptor blocker (ARB), underpins the considerations regarding coffee consumption during treatment. Comprehending how losartan functions in the body offers insight into potential interactions with substances like caffeine, thereby informing the question of safety and efficacy.

  • Angiotensin II Blockade

    Losartan selectively inhibits the binding of angiotensin II to the AT1 receptor. Angiotensin II, a potent vasoconstrictor, elevates blood pressure by constricting blood vessels and stimulating aldosterone release, which leads to sodium and water retention. Losartan’s blockade prevents these effects. The story of Mr. Davies, whose hypertension responded well to losartan, illustrates this. His blood pressure normalized as the medication effectively countered angiotensin II’s pressor effects. However, the introduction of regular coffee consumption complicated his treatment. The transient vasoconstriction induced by caffeine challenged the vasodilation promoted by losartan. Thus, while losartan efficiently blocks angiotensin II, its efficacy might be modulated by external factors that directly affect blood vessel tone.

4. Individual variability

The query regarding the safety of coffee consumption while taking losartan is inherently intertwined with individual variability. Human responses to both medication and stimulants diverge considerably, a biological fingerprint shaping how each person experiences their combined effects. Consider the story of two patients, both prescribed losartan for similar degrees of hypertension: Mr. Alvarez, a robust man with a slow caffeine metabolism, and Ms. Chen, petite with a history of sensitivity to stimulants. Mr. Alvarez could consume a morning cup of coffee without significant changes to his blood pressure readings, whereas Ms. Chen experienced noticeable elevations, compromising the effectiveness of her medication. This difference underscores a fundamental truth: the same prescription and beverage can yield dramatically different outcomes, contingent on intrinsic physiological factors.

The underlying causes of this variability are multifaceted. Genetic predispositions, enzyme activity responsible for caffeine metabolism, pre-existing health conditions, and even gut microbiome composition play a role. The CYP1A2 enzyme, responsible for breaking down caffeine, varies significantly between individuals; slow metabolizers experience prolonged effects, while fast metabolizers process it quickly. Furthermore, the sensitivity of angiotensin II receptors, the very targets of losartan, can differ among patients. Some individuals require lower doses to achieve therapeutic effects, while others need higher amounts, irrespective of body weight. 6. Timing of consumption

The question of whether coffee consumption is safe during losartan treatment is heavily influenced by the timing of that consumption. The temporal relationship between medication intake and coffee drinking can significantly alter the impact on blood pressure and overall therapeutic effectiveness.

  • Peak Plasma Concentration Overlap

    Losartan reaches its peak plasma concentration approximately one to three hours after oral administration. Caffeine, similarly, reaches its peak within about an hour. Coinciding these peaks presents a scenario where caffeine’s stimulant effects, including vasoconstriction and increased heart rate, occur when losartan is actively working to lower blood pressure. The tale of Mrs. Evans exemplifies this. She routinely took her losartan with her morning coffee, believing it was a convenient routine. However, her blood pressure readings consistently showed elevations during the mid-morning hours. Upon consulting her physician, she learned that separating her coffee and medication by a few hours could mitigate this effect, allowing losartan to exert its antihypertensive effects without direct opposition from caffeine.

  • Strategic Spacing for Mitigation

    Spacing coffee consumption by several hours before or after taking losartan can lessen the direct interaction between the two substances. This approach allows losartan to establish its therapeutic effect before caffeine is introduced into the system, or allows caffeine’s effects to wane before the medication is administered.
